Output 3e2a96c56c8b8f339add6f3c9bb9f7f405df8c05d0a887d84fd4d1801f9e3623:7

value
427915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8c4804a6733b51e10723a2e4dbb932ffcc3a8a1 OP_EQUAL
address
3KzaU3jyVMMAN15uexWXmvCF71NzhAWAox
transaction
3e2a96c56c8b8f339add6f3c9bb9f7f405df8c05d0a887d84fd4d1801f9e3623
spent
true